diff options
author | Filippos Karapetis | 2012-11-26 11:27:02 +0200 |
---|---|---|
committer | Filippos Karapetis | 2012-11-26 11:27:02 +0200 |
commit | 9c510c1b52786de51c232bfcd8ec8bc2e501cf58 (patch) | |
tree | 2083dc0ae53288b3333f86abab6898c5ece98d23 /engines/sci/graphics | |
parent | 23cc4e89f3acbf489a38f0d81421f6af1dcbf08a (diff) | |
download | scummvm-rg350-9c510c1b52786de51c232bfcd8ec8bc2e501cf58.tar.gz scummvm-rg350-9c510c1b52786de51c232bfcd8ec8bc2e501cf58.tar.bz2 scummvm-rg350-9c510c1b52786de51c232bfcd8ec8bc2e501cf58.zip |
SCI: Fix warnings
Diffstat (limited to 'engines/sci/graphics')
-rw-r--r-- | engines/sci/graphics/palette.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/engines/sci/graphics/palette.cpp b/engines/sci/graphics/palette.cpp index 53d69cdcca..cf15fa6fe3 100644 --- a/engines/sci/graphics/palette.cpp +++ b/engines/sci/graphics/palette.cpp @@ -386,9 +386,9 @@ void GfxPalette::setRemappingPercentGray(byte color, byte percent) { // Note: This is not what the original does, but the results are the same visually for (int i = 0; i < 256; i++) { - byte rComponent = _sysPalette.colors[i].r * _remappingPercentToSet * 0.30 / 100; - byte gComponent = _sysPalette.colors[i].g * _remappingPercentToSet * 0.59 / 100; - byte bComponent = _sysPalette.colors[i].b * _remappingPercentToSet * 0.11 / 100; + byte rComponent = (byte)_sysPalette.colors[i].r * _remappingPercentToSet * 0.30 / 100; + byte gComponent = (byte)_sysPalette.colors[i].g * _remappingPercentToSet * 0.59 / 100; + byte bComponent = (byte)_sysPalette.colors[i].b * _remappingPercentToSet * 0.11 / 100; byte luminosity = rComponent + gComponent + bComponent; _remappingByPercent[i] = kernelFindColor(luminosity, luminosity, luminosity); } |